In a significant move aimed at fostering conservative values among the youth, Ryan Walters, Oklahoma’s State Superintendent of Public Instruction, has announced that every high school in the state will establish a chapter of Turning Point USA (TPUSA). This initiative, which aims to engage students in political discourse and promote free-market principles, reflects a growing trend in educational environments where students are encouraged to express their beliefs and get involved in civic activities. As TPUSA continues to expand its influence across the nation,Walters’ commitment to bringing these clubs to Oklahoma high schools has sparked conversations about the role of political organizations in education,the importance of student engagement,and the potential implications for the state’s educational landscape.
